Position Summary

WCS Canada is seeking a Senior Fundraising Communications Officer to play a central role in growing our organization’s fundraising capacity by building meaningful relationships and engaging existing and prospective donors.

The position will create, develop, and enhance an integrated mix of donor and partner-centered communication tools from copy to design, to support individual, corporate and foundation partnerships and other fundraising activities. This will include the creation of Cases for Support, donor Impact Reports, proposals and grant applications, and meaningful stewardship correspondence from conception to completion. The successful candidate will be a captivating storyteller who can inspire our community by sharing our conservation work. The incumbent will work closely with teams across the organization, including Communications and Marketing and Conservation programs, as well as with external contractors, to achieve organizational goals.

This position will be a vital member of a small, successful and motivated team working toward implementing our five-year fundraising strategy. The ideal candidate will have exceptional interpersonal, communication and project management skills, with the ability to prioritize competing demands. The right candidate will be a passionate storyteller, a savvy relationship manager, and able to deliver on ambitious targets.

Principal Responsibilities:

  •  Collaborate with the Director of Philanthropy to develop targeted solicitation strategies, customized proposals, sponsorship packages, briefing documents, grant applications, and presentations to secure individual, corporate and foundation gifts.
  •  Enthusiastically develop communication messages and materials in support of Annual Giving and donor stewardship initiatives, including strategizing concepts, identifying key themes, target audiences and delivery channels, and facilitating needed input and approvals from colleagues, culminating in well-managed production.
  •  Champion planning, writing, and delivering fundraising emails, segment lists, and undertake regular email performance tracking and analytics to maximize response and conversions.
  •  Develop proposals, grant applications, and donor reports in collaboration with our conservation scientists, ensuring the accuracy and integrity of information while creating compelling audience-centric material.
  •  Deliver superior donor stewardship, to retain and upgrade support – including prompt, personal and meaningful gift acknowledgement correspondence, timely renewals, strategic monthly conversions, and gift upgrades.
  •  Write and produce compelling communications that spotlight and share donor stories.
  •  Act as an internal champion of the Fundraising Team to support a culture of philanthropy at WCS Canada and implement strategic ideas with a focus on deepening engagement.
  •  Develop and manage the production of bi-annual Impact Reports and WCS Canada’s Annual Report.
  •  Strategize and draft content updates when needed pertaining to donor-focused areas of WCS Canada’s website, to ensure accurate and up-to-date presentation of fundraising WCS Canada’s development initiatives and channels.
  •  Help coordinate donor stewardship and fundraising events and participate in donor cultivation.
  •  Work with the Communications Team on the design and production of any marketing and communications materials related to fundraising including digital advertising through social media and Google Ads.
  •  Participate in the analysis of supporters to identify giving trends and new potential revenue opportunities.
  •  Contribute to creating a diverse, equitable and inclusive workplace that promotes engagement and belonging.
  •  Other duties as assigned.
